Engineered with the powerful Texas Instruments TXB0104 chip, this 4-bit noninverting translator allows for smooth bidirectional voltage conversion between logic levels of 1.2V to 3.6V on Port A and 1.65V to 5.5V on Port B, making it ideal for interfacing 3.3V microcontrollers with 5V peripherals or combining 1.8V sensors with 3.3V systems. The board supports automatic direction sensing and includes an output enable (OE) pin to place signal lines in a high-impedance state when idle, optimizing power usage. VccA must be at a lower voltage than VccB. The voltage range for VccA is 1.2V to 3.6V.\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eB-side signals\u003c\/strong\u003e\u003cspan\u003e \u003c\/span\u003eare the high voltage signals. VccB must be at a higher voltage than VccA to avoid total protonic reversal (or at least, to avoid possible damage to the chip). The voltage range for VccB is 1.65 to 5.5V.\u003c\/li\u003e\n\u003c\/ul\u003e\n\u003ch4 align=\"center\"\u003e\u003cspan data-sheets-value='{\"1\":2,\"2\":\"Evelta TXB0104  4-Bit Bidirectional Voltage Level Translator Breakout\"}' data-sheets-userformat='{\"2\":579,\"3\":{\"1\":0},\"4\":{\"1\":2,\"2\":16573901},\"9\":0,\"12\":0}'\u003eEvelta TXB0104 Voltage Level Translator Breakout Dimensions\u003c\/span\u003e\u003c\/h4\u003e\n\u003cp align=\"center\"\u003e\u003cspan data-sheets-value='{\"1\":2,\"2\":\"Evelta TXB0104  4-Bit Bidirectional Voltage Level Translator Breakout\"}' data-sheets-userformat='{\"2\":579,\"3\":{\"1\":0},\"4\":{\"1\":2,\"2\":16573901},\"9\":0,\"12\":0}'\u003e\u003cimg src=\"https:\/\/cdn11.bigcommerce.com\/s-3fd3md1ghs\/product_images\/uploaded_images\/eve-txb0104-dimentions.png?t=1629553141\" alt=\"\" width=\"408\" height=\"358\"\u003e\u003c\/span\u003e\u003c\/p\u003e","brand":"7Semi","offers":[{"title":"Default Title","offer_id":43983346925611,"sku":"BO-10113","price":124.0,"currency_code":"INR","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0574\/6796\/1387\/files\/BO-10113_003__14762.1756433470.webp?v=1777296216","url":"https:\/\/www.indianhobbycenter.com\/products\/7semi-bidirectional-voltage-level-translator-breakout-txb0104","provider":"Indian Hobby Center","version":"1.0","type":"link"}
